my locs today.

today i really enjoyed my locs. i mean, i really enjoyed them.

i think this is due partly because they are finally starting to loc, without me needing to retwist them constantly. july 10th will make my locs exactly 3 months old, and yes, they ALL are quite indeed either loc'ed or well on their way to being loc'ed. as i mentioned in a previous post, my locs are now all very difficult to get out, and it's safe to say that the back is fully loc'ed up.

they are still only about 4-6 inches long, depending on the loc. some of them i have cut mercilessly because the ends are still relaxed (but can you believe that some of the relaxed parts are knotted too?!). they are really growing out nicely, finally, but my roots are super frizzy. so i am always twisting still, but it's good to be able to twist by choice, instead of HAVING to. now, i only have about 3 or so locs that are still giving me trouble (aka they are loc'ed in the middle but not on the ends nor towards the root). every other one is basically a go.

i am also starting to become more comfortable with my locs. i don't mind letting them hang or clipping them up, or putting on a pretty headscarf with them twisted into it.
i also have to admit, water in my hair is now my best friend! i LOVE to take showers and let my hair get drenched. when i wore chemicalized styles or weaves, it was my worst nightmare to have my hair get wet! now...i love, and encourage, water to get all in my hair. it feels so good, it cleanses my hair naturally, AND on top of it all, it keeps my hair soft! who woulda knew?!

an easy rice recipe.

i made this haphazardly and it came out great...the kids and i ate the whole pot (my cousin helped us). i also liked it because it reminds me of my hubby and his family as well (his aunt made this for me first).

1 part rice

2 parts water

2 tablespoons margarine or butter

salt to taste

2 packets of goya adobo (the orange packet that seasons and colors food--this is to make the rice yellow)

if you prefer, you can just buy yellow rice already packaged and ready to cook. that's more expensive than just making your own yellow rice from scratch.

next comes the veggies and meats. i just cut up whatever i had on hand, like my hubby's aunt told me to do.

1/2 large bell pepper

1/2 large red onion

1/4 lb of salami cubes (ham also works, so does pepperoni. yesterday i used chiorzio (sp)...a type of spanish meat)

2 large eggs, scrambled

cook the rice as you normally would, and when it is done, mix in all of the above ingredients, cover it tightly, and allow the steam to cook the extra ingredients for 10 minutes. it will soften the veggies and meat, and bring out the flavor in the eggs.

you can serve the rice with another meat or vegetable or eat it plain (that's how we do!).

you can add or subtract as much of the ingredients as you like to suit your taste. you can also experiment with different ingredients, such as yellow onions, bean sprouts, luncheon meats, peas, garlic, red peppers, etc.).
